产品概述
了解 Magic Report 的核心定位和产品特点
什么是 Magic Report
Magic Report 是一款轻量级、高性能的 Java 报表引擎,专为企业级数据展示需求而设计。它采用类 Excel 的设计模式,提供直观的可视化报表设计器,支持复杂报表结构、多数据源接入、多格式导出等核心功能。
核心特点
- 轻量级部署:解压即用,无需复杂安装配置,5分钟快速上手
- 可视化设计:类 Excel 单元格设计模式,所见即所得
- 高性能渲染:百万级数据量秒级渲染,高效稳定
- 多数据源:支持 MySQL、PostgreSQL、Oracle、SQL Server、达梦等主流数据库
- 丰富导出:支持 PDF、Excel、Word、HTML、图片等多种格式
- 插件扩展:灵活的插件架构,支持自定义数据源、函数、组件
- 数据填报:支持数据录入和提交,实现数据采集
适用场景
| 场景 | 说明 |
|---|---|
| 企业报表 | 财务报表、统计报表、分析报表等各类企业级报表 |
| 数据填报 | 在线数据采集,支持数据校验和流程审批 |
| 打印输出 | 票据打印、证书打印等精确排版需求 |
| 嵌入集成 | 快速嵌入到已有系统中,提供报表能力 |
系统要求
- Java 版本:JDK 21 及以上
- 操作系统:Windows、Linux、macOS
- 内存要求:最低 512MB,推荐 1GB+
- 浏览器:Chrome、Firefox、Edge、Safari 等现代浏览器